How to Test if an APK is Safe?
Determining the safety of an APK file is crucial before installation to protect your device from malware and unauthorized access. To ensure an APK is safe, use a combination of antivirus tools, APK scanning services, and manual checks. This guide will walk you through the steps to verify the safety of an APK effectively.
What is an APK File and Why is Safety Important?
An APK (Android Package Kit) is the file format used by the Android operating system for the distribution and installation of mobile apps. Since APKs can be downloaded from various sources outside the Google Play Store, ensuring their safety is essential to prevent malware infections and data breaches.
How to Check an APK for Safety?
1. Use a Virus Scanner
Scanning with antivirus software is one of the most reliable ways to check if an APK is safe. Many antivirus programs offer mobile versions that can scan APK files for malware.
- Install a reputable antivirus app on your Android device.
- Run a scan on the APK file before installation.
- Check the scan results for any detected threats.
2. Utilize Online APK Scanners
Online APK scanning services can analyze APK files for malicious content without installing them on your device. These services are particularly useful for a quick safety check.
- Upload the APK file to a trusted online scanner like VirusTotal or NViso ApkScan.
- Review the detailed report provided by the scanner, which includes any detected threats or warnings.
3. Verify the Source
Downloading from reputable sources is critical. APKs from unknown or suspicious sites are more likely to be compromised.
- Download APKs from official or well-known websites, such as the developer’s official site or trusted third-party app stores.
- Check user reviews and ratings for the APK to gauge its credibility.
4. Analyze Permissions
Excessive or unrelated permissions requested by an APK can be a red flag. Always scrutinize the permissions before installation.
- Review the permissions the APK requests during installation.
- Question any permissions that seem unnecessary for the app’s functionality.
5. Check the APK Certificate
A valid digital signature ensures the APK hasn’t been tampered with. Use tools to verify the APK’s signature.
- Use APK Signature Verification tools to check the authenticity of the APK’s certificate.
- Ensure the certificate matches the original developer’s signature.
Practical Example: Using VirusTotal for APK Safety
VirusTotal is a popular online service that checks files for viruses, worms, and other malware. Here’s how to use it:
- Visit VirusTotal’s website.
- Upload the APK file you want to analyze.
- Wait for the scan to complete.
- Review the results, which will show if any malware was detected.
People Also Ask
How can I tell if an APK is safe?
To determine if an APK is safe, use antivirus software, online APK scanners, and verify the source. Check the permissions requested by the APK and ensure the digital signature is valid.
What is the safest way to download an APK?
The safest way to download an APK is from the Google Play Store or the app developer’s official website. Avoid third-party sites unless they are well-known and have a good reputation.
Can APK files harm your device?
Yes, APK files can harm your device if they contain malware. They can lead to unauthorized access, data theft, or damage to your device’s software.
Are APK files legal?
APK files are legal if they are distributed by the developer or with the developer’s permission. Downloading or distributing pirated APKs is illegal.
How do I manually check an APK for malware?
Manually check an APK by analyzing its permissions, verifying its source, and checking its digital signature. Use these steps alongside antivirus scans for comprehensive safety checks.
Conclusion
Ensuring an APK is safe before installation is vital to protect your device and data. By using antivirus tools, online scanners, and verifying the APK’s source and permissions, you can significantly reduce the risk of installing malicious software. Always prioritize downloading APKs from trusted sources and remain vigilant about app permissions. For further reading, explore how to enhance your device’s security settings or learn about best practices for app installations.





